<strong>CHAPTER</strong> 5: CONCLUSIONS AND RECOMMENDATIONS5.0 <strong>Chapter</strong> <strong>Overview</strong>This chapter provides the interpretation of key findings, summary and conclusions whichhave been drawn from the findings, recommendations for future research, andimplications of the findings on succession planning and management practices in thecontext of organizations in Malaysia.5.1 Summary And ConclusionsThis study provides an empirical result of succession planning practices and approach ofa cross-section of firms in the services and manufacturing sectors in Malaysia. Further,unlike previous studies, this study intends to empirically investigate the relationshipbetween succession planning characteristics, demographic characteristics andorganizational outcomes.This study shows that on average firms in Malaysia employ an effective successionplanning system. The findings of the study reveal that 56.5% the firms surveyed haveformal succession plan and are mostly from the large-sized firms. The most commonlyused succession planning approach is the “pool” approach and this approach is widelyused in the services sector.
